Fear of lockdown attracts migrant workers in Telangana

Hyderabad: As the country experiences a nationwide boom COVID-19 In those cases, the migrant workers are terrified in anticipation of another closure. Thousands of them return to their homeland in cars, trucks and trains.

In the Telangana state, about 30 lakh employees are employed in GHMC limits. They work in the construction sector, pubs, restaurants, hotels, plywood businesses, chemical businesses, etc. Over the past few days, a large number of migrant workers have left the state.

At the same time, workers from the Telangana state working in Maharastra and Gujarat are returning to their homeland.

A similar trend has also been seen in the case of migrant workers from the states of Bihar, Uttar Pradesh, Bengal, Odisha, Rajasthan, Madhya Pradesh, Karnataka and other states.

There is a sense of panic and the workers are afraid of losing their food again to the pandemic. Locking up last year has raised fears of similar hardships.
